Clearwater Alumnae Panhellenic has enjoyed 58 years of community service and lasting friendships. The group was originally chartered in 1963 with 14 sororities, as an affiliated chapter of the National Panhellenic Conference (NPC).

Today we proudly comprise 300 local members representing 22 of the National Panhellenic sororities. Our organization welcomes alumnae members from any of the 26 National Panhellenic Conference nationally recognized sororities.

Along with laughter and fun, we are a diverse group of women supporting inter-fraternity friendships, scholastic achievement, leadership development and community service. We have members of all ages who share a passion for enjoying and promoting the sorority experience beyond our college years.

Clearwater Alumnae Panhellenic Member Sororities:
Alpha Chi Omega
Alpha Delta Pi
Alpha Epsilon Phi
Alpha Gamma Delta
Alpha Omicron Pi
Alpha Phi
Alpha Sigma Alpha
Alpha Sigma Tau
Alpha Xi Delta
Chi Omega
Delta Delta Delta
Delta Gamma
Delta Zeta
Gamma Phi Beta
Kappa Alpha Theta
Kappa Delta
Kappa Kappa Gamma
Phi Mu
Pi Beta Phi
Sigma Kappa
Tri Sigma
Zeta Tau Alpha
 Panhellenic Creed
"We, as Fraternity Women, stand for service through development of character inspired by the close contact and deep friendship of individual fraternity and Panhellenic life. The opportunity for wide and wise human service, through mutual respect and helpfulness, is the tenet by which we strive to live."
